Understanding Holster Retention Systems
A good holster retention system is essential for keeping your FN 509 Tactical with lights secure and in place. There are several types of retention systems available, including passive retention, active retention, and adjustable retention. Passive retention systems rely on the natural friction between the holster and the gun to keep it in place, while active retention systems use a mechanical Device to secure the gun.
For example, if you’re a competitive shooter, you may prefer a holster with an active retention system, as it provides a secure and consistent draw. On the other hand, if you’re a casual shooter or concealed carrier, a passive retention system may be sufficient. Adjustable retention systems, which allow you to customize the level of retention to your liking, offer a compromise between the two.
In addition to the type of retention system, it’s also important to consider the level of retention. A holster with too little retention may not keep the gun secure, while a holster with too much retention may be difficult to draw from. By choosing a holster with the right level of retention, you can ensure that your gun stays in place when you need it to, but is also easily accessible when you need to draw it.
When testing out a holster, it’s a good idea to try out the retention system to see how it works. You can do this by drawing the gun from the holster and re-holstering it several times to get a feel for how the retention system functions. By doing so, you can ensure that the holster meets your needs and provides the level of security and accessibility you require.

Maintenance and Upkeep of Your Holster
Once you’ve chosen a holster for your FN 509 Tactical with lights, it’s essential to properly maintain and upkeep the holster to ensure it continues to function as intended. This includes regular cleaning and inspection of the holster, as well as conditioning and protecting the material to prevent wear and tear.
For example, if you have a leather holster, you’ll want to condition the leather regularly to keep it soft and supple. You can do this by applying a leather conditioner or oil to the holster and allowing it to dry before use. On the other hand, if you have a Kydex or nylon holster, you can simply wipe it down with a damp cloth and allow it to air dry.
In addition to regular cleaning and conditioning, it’s also important to inspect the holster for signs of wear and tear. Check the retention system, the belt loop, and the material for any signs of damage or deterioration. If you notice any issues, you can address them promptly to prevent further damage and ensure the holster continues to function properly.

What is the best holster material for my FN 509 Tactical with a light?
When it comes to choosing a holster for your FN 509 Tactical with a light, the material is a crucial consideration. You want a material that is durable, comfortable, and provides excellent retention. There are several options available, including Kydex, leather, and nylon. Kydex is a popular choice among gun owners because it is incredibly durable and resistant to wear and tear. It is also easy to clean and maintain, which is a big plus.
However, some people may find Kydex to be a bit too rigid, which can make it uncomfortable to wear for extended periods. In that case, leather or nylon may be a better option. Leather is a classic choice that is both stylish and comfortable, while nylon is a great option for those who want a lightweight and flexible holster. Ultimately, the best material for you will depend on your personal preferences and needs. If you’re looking for a holster that is both durable and comfortable, you may want to consider a hybrid holster that combines different materials, such as a Kydex shell with a leather or nylon backing.

What is the difference between an IWB and OWB holster for my FN 509 Tactical with a light?
When it comes to choosing a holster for your FN 509 Tactical with a light, one of the main decisions you’ll need to make is whether to go with an IWB (inside the waistband) or OWB (outside the waistband) holster. An IWB holster is designed to be worn inside your pants, providing a concealed carry option. This type of holster is great for those who want to carry their gun discreetly, and it can be a good choice for everyday carry.
On the other hand, an OWB holster is designed to be worn outside your pants, providing a more traditional carry option. This type of holster is often preferred by those who want to carry their gun openly, such as law enforcement or competition shooters. OWB holsters can also be a good choice for those who want a more comfortable carry option, as they can be worn with a belt and don’t require you to wear tight pants. Ultimately, the choice between an IWB and OWB holster will depend on your personal preferences and carry style.
